Transaction 43ede4cae85779ebd431fac72f615fb112a812a4abb22eb04de0c2c91c4fb259

1 Input
2 Outputs
  • 43ede4cae85779ebd431fac72f615fb112a812a4abb22eb04de0c2c91c4fb259:0
  • value  86929860
    address  3A2Fpd6bELKjXeRnb2tyNWom8PdG47LUeg
  • 43ede4cae85779ebd431fac72f615fb112a812a4abb22eb04de0c2c91c4fb259:1
  • value  3500000
    address  369ohB1J7Jv6SyYUd4SU5DLwux7aLMAeju